Misconception 1: Heatpump do not work well in cool environments.
Heat pumps are a key part of the electrification of heating, and they are acquiring popularity in Europe and The United States And copyright. However some individuals fear about utilizing them in their homes as a result of misconceptions and misunderstandings.

A standard heat pump is a device that takes in one system of energy (in the form of electrical energy) and utilizes it to produce three or 4 units of heating. This is an extremely high performance proportion, and also at freezing temperatures heat pumps can do well.

Unlike fossil fuel furnaces that utilize gas to create heat, a heat pump removes thermal power from the air or ground. mouse click the next webpage implies that heat pumps are less expensive to operate in a lot of environments contrasted to conventional fossil-fuel systems, except during the extremely coldest hours of the year when they should function harder. But, this can be balanced out by setting up a properly-sized back-up heating system to connect those very cold durations.

Myth 4: Heat pumps do not conserve cash.
It's terrific that heatpump are getting the limelight for their eco-friendly features but that likewise indicates that there is a great deal of misinformation available about what they can in fact do. Among the most usual false impressions is that heatpump don't save money-- this is completely false.

The truth is that heatpump are much more energy efficient than various other heating systems. They can take in a solitary system of electrical energy and use it to produce 3 or four systems of warmth-- making them an extremely cost-efficient choice for both brand-new and present buildings.

Naturally, in order to attain this level of efficiency you need to have a well-insulated home with underfloor home heating and standard-size radiators that will take advantage of the warm provided by the pump. However, even in poorly-insulated homes, heatpump are still an extra economical selection than standard fossil fuel systems. And, in most cases, the financial savings from switching over to a heat pump can be made up within just a few years.
